Motorola AP300 Wireless Access Port

Motorola's AP300 delivers rich 802.11a/b/g connectivity, working in conjunction with Motorola's wireless switches as the point of connection between your mobile devices and your wireless LAN.

This thin next-generation access port is a low-cost device that is centrally and remotely managed through a Motorola wireless switch. Rapid configuration and the ability to quickly and easily upgrade the devices to support new functionality, features and security protocols substantially reduces the cost of deploying, implementing and managing your wireless LAN, while significantly increasing features, functionality and security of your wireless LAN infrastructure.

Dual form-factors
The plastic internal-antenna housing allows for installation within the "carpeted-space" and provides cost-effective coverage via the integrated 2.4 GHz and 5.2 GHz antennas.

Interoperability
Standards-based wireless, wired and security protocols ensure interoperability with third-party hardware.

802.1x supplicant
Allows authentication to a RADIUS server to enable an 802.1x-protected Ethernet port.

802.11h
Enables worldwide operation through support for standards-based dynamic frequency selection and power control.

802.11i
Support for IEEE standards-based security protocols for strong Encryption (AES, TKIP), Authentication and Key Management (802.1x-EAP).

802.3af
Simplifies and reduces total cost of installation through support of standards-based Power-over-Ethernet (PoE).

Load Balancing, Pre-Emptive Roaming and Rate Scaling
Increases reliability and resilience of the wireless network to support mission-critical applications.

ANTENNA SPECIFICATIONS
Band: 2.4 GHz to 2.5 GHz, 4.9 GHz to 5.850 GHz
Integrated antennas: Yes

PHYSICAL CHARACTERISTICS
Available mount configurations: Ceiling-mount (to suspended ceiling T-bars below tile); Wall-mount
Dimensions (HxWxD): 2.0 x 7.0 x 9.5 in. (5.1 x 17.8 x 24.1 cm) H x W x D
Plenum rated: Yes
Weight: 1.0 lbs/0.45kg

POWER SPECIFICATIONS
Operating current: 145 mA @ 48 VDC (typical)
Operating voltage: 48 VDC @ 7W (Typical), 36 VDC to 57 VDC (Range)

RADIO SPECIFICATIONS
Available transmit power settings: 802.11b/g: 17.5 dBm +/- 1 dBm @ 1, 2, 5.5, 11 Mbps 17.0 dBm +/- 1 dBm @ 6 and 9 Mbps 16.5 dBm +/- 1 dBm @ 12 and 18 Mbps 14.0 dBm +/- 1 dBm @ 24 and 36 Mbps 12.5 dBm +/- 1 dBm @ 48 and 54 Mbps 802.11a: 17.5 dBm +/- 1 dBm @ 6 and 9 Mbps 16.0 dBm +/- 1 dBm @ 12 and 19 Mbps 14.0 dBm +/- 1 dBm @ 24 and 36 Mbps 12.0 dBm +/- 1 dBm @ 48 and 54 Mbps
Frequency: 802.11b/g: 2.412 GHz to 2.484 GHz; 802. 11a: 4.9 GHz to 5.875 GHz
Operating bands - EU: 2.412 GHz to 2.472 GHz; 5.150 GHz to 5.250 GHz; 5.150 GHz to 5.350 GHz; 5.470 GHz to 5.725 GHz; (Country Specific)
Operating bands - FCC: 2.412 GHz to 2.462 GHz; 5.150 GHz to 5.250 GHz (UNII -1); 5.250 GHz to 5.350 GHz (UNII -2); 5.725 GHz to 5.825 GHz (UNII -3); 5.825 GHz to 5.850 GHz (ISM)
Operating bands - Japan: 2.412 GHz to 2.484 GHz 4.900 GHz to 5.000 GHz; 5.150 GHz to 5.250 GHz
Operating channels: 802.11b/g: ETSI: 13; North America: 11; TELEC (Japan): 13 802.11a: ETSI: Country Specific; North America: 12; UNII I, II, III; (approval for 5.4-5.7 GHz pending); TELEC (Japan): 8
Receiver sensitivity .11a (dBm): 54 Mbps @-68 dBm; 48 Mbps @ -70 dBm; 36 Mbps @ -75 dBm; 24 Mbps @-79 dBm 18 Mbps @ -81 dBm; 12 Mbps @-85 dBm; 9 Mbps @ -87 dBm; 6 Mbps @-88 dBm
Receiver sensitivity .11b (dBm): 11 Mbps @ -84dBm; 5.5 Mbps @ -87dBm; 2 Mbps @ -88dBm; 1 Mbps @ -90dBm 802
Receiver sensitivity .11g (dBm): 54 Mbps @-68 dBm; 48 Mbps @ -70 dBm; 36 Mbps @ -75 dBm; 24 Mbps @-79 dBm 18 Mbps @ -81 dBm; 12 Mbps @-85 dBm; 9 Mbps @ -87 dBm; 6 Mbps @-88 dBm 802
Wireless medium: Direct Sequence Spread Spectrum (DSSS) and Orthogonal Frequency Division Multiplexing (OFDM)

REGULATORY SPECIFICATIONS
EMC: EN 301 489-1, EN 301 489-17, IEC 60601-1-2, EN 55022, FCC Part 15 Class B, ICES 003 Class B, EN 55024, EN 61000-3-2, EN 61000-3-3
Electrical safety: UL 60950-1, C22.2 No. 60950-1, EN 60950-1, IEC 60950-1, UL2043
Environmental: RoHS Directive 2002/95/EEC
Human exposure EMF: EN 50385, FCC Part 2, OET Bulletin 65, RSS102
Radio: EN 300 328, EN 301 893

USER ENVIRONMENT
Electrostatic discharge: +/- 15 kV (Air), +/- 8 kV (Contact)
Operating altitude: 8000 ft. (2438 m)
Operating humidity: 5%-95% (non-condensing)
Operating temperature: 32° to 104° F (0° to 40° C)
Storage altitude: 15000 ft. (4572 m)
Storage temperature: -40° to 158° F (-40° to 70° C)
